How to Build a Strong Car Accident Case

If you've been injured in an automobile accident due to the negligence of another driver, you may be entitled to compensation. This can take the form of a cash settlement, or it could involve filing a lawsuit.

In the event of a car accident lawsuit, proving your claim normally requires expert witness testimony and evidence. It also involves going to court, where your lawyer and the opposing side trade information through a process known as discovery.

Gathering evidence

One of the most important aspects of any car crash case is to gather evidence. An insurance company will often deny your claim if you don't have proof. It is essential to collect as much information as possible about the accident, including witness statements and photographs of the scene.

If you're involved in an auto crash The first step is to call the police. A police report could be issued that details the accident. The report will contain important details that can help you build your case in court.

It is also essential to take photographs of the scene and any other physical evidence like skid marks or debris that might be left at the scene of the accident. These photographs are able to be used to determine the extent of the damage and how it occurred.

You should also get the contact information for the other drivers and passengers who were involved in the accident. This will allow you to identify them later and then contact witnesses for statements.

Photographs of the scene and the cars are another important method of gathering evidence. The photos of the crash scene and any damages will help your lawyer build solid evidence for you.

It is also important to collect medical records, prescriptions for pain medication bills, and Law other documentation related to your injuries, based on the circumstances. This will assist your lawyer establish that you suffered severe injuries and deserve a large amount of compensation.

Also, you should request a copy the police report on the accident. The report can be used to negotiate with the insurance company as well as in court should your case be heard by the court.

It is normal for evidence to disappear fast after an accident. Therefore, it is important to collect as much information as possible. You should also collect any other documentation that is related to the accident like insurance forms and repair records for your vehicle. This is particularly important if you were involved in a major accident that caused serious damage to your vehicle, or were you seriously injured.

Documenting Damages

If you are filing a lawsuit against the person responsible for your injuries or trying to settle with an insurance company, it is crucial to note every damage. This could range from medical bills to lost earnings due to missing work.

There are a variety of ways to document your car accident, including photographs and a journal after the accident. Both of these methods will help ensure that you are getting the most money you can get for your injuries and other related expenses.

Photographs – Take multiple pictures of your vehicle and scene as well as the damage caused by the other vehicle. The photos should include close-ups or close-ups to the damage as well as a wide-angle shot that shows the entire area in which the collision occurred.

Physical Injuries – You will need to get an exhaustive medical exam after the accident to determine the type of injury you have sustained. Your doctor will tell you what you can do to alleviate your symptoms.

Keep a record of your treatment. The insurance company could try to claim you are not following the advice of your doctor. Your lawyer can make use of this evidence to support your case and get an equitable settlement for your injuries.

Injuries can take days , or even weeks to manifest themselves so it is essential to visit your doctor following an accident. This will enable your doctor to discover any hidden medical conditions that may be hindering your health or making it harder to perform.

If you are involved in a serious car crash your lawyer may be required to prove lost wages. This can be done by showing your paycheck stubs or other financial documents that show how much you've earned in the past and what you could have earned when you were working.

The jury typically decides the amount of money to be paid in a case that involves an automobile accident. The jury will decide on how many people were hurt and the extent of each. Juries can also decide to award "noneconomic" damages for pain and suffering. These awards can be substantial and are not always reimbursable by insurance companies.

Negotiating with the Insurance Company

In the event of a car crash it is possible to talk to the insurance company to settle your claim. This is a complicated procedure that requires multiple steps. It is important to organize and gather as the evidence you can to support your case.

Start by gathering estimates from multiple sources on the value of your car and any other damage to your car. This information is essential because it will serve as your basis for negotiations.

Once you have a good knowledge of the true worth of your car, mail the insurance company an official demand letter that provides the strongest arguments to back your claim. Include details of your injuries and medical expenses.

The insurance company will look into your claim. They will analyze all your information and come up with the amount of settlement.

The initial offer from them will likely be lower than the amount you estimate. To demonstrate that you are willing to compromise, you could make a counteroffer immediately that is slightly less than your demand letter figure. This will usually result in an amount of settlement which both parties are pleased with.

After you've submitted your initial settlement offer, it could take a few rounds negotiations before you and your lawyer arrive at a consensus on the best compensation amount for you. This is often a long and difficult process, but it is essential to remain calm and professional.

If the insurance company continues to deny your requests for compensation or makes vague promises that you don't think are fair, it's time to consult with a lawyer. A lawyer will not only be able to present your case to the insurance company in the most favorable possible light, but they'll also be capable of negotiating a better settlement for you.

Going to Court

You want to get the issue resolved quickly when you're a victim of a car accident. This could mean negotiating with your insurance provider and the insurance company of the other driver, or it could be filing a lawsuit against the responsible person.

The most likely scenario is that your case will be settled before going to court, but occasionally the insurance companies or other parties involved in the case are unable to settle without going to trial. In this instance you'll require an attorney to represent your interests.

Usually your lawyer will work with the other parties in negotiating a settlement. This could be through informal discussions between your lawyer and the lawyer of the other driver or through mediation or mediation, which is a type of alternative dispute resolution that will help you settle the matter outside of court.

When negotiations between you and the insurance company of the other driver are successful, you can expect to get a fair settlement for your damages. This can include financial compensation for medical expenses, property damage, lost wages, and other losses.

A settlement might not suffice to pay for all your damages. If the other driver was at fault for the crash, you can pursue a lawsuit against them for more compensation. This is known as a personal injury lawsuit.
